With Examiner Neway, you have a 25% chance of getting an issued patent by 3 years after the first office action. Examiner Neway is an extremely hard examiner and in the 92nd percentile across all examiners (with 100th percentile most difficult).
Below is the grant rate timeline for Examiner Neway, where the timeline is relative to the date of the first office action. The three-year grant rate is the percentage of applications granted at three years after the first office action.
Examiner Neway's grant rate is lower than that of Art Unit 3735 and lower than that of the USPTO.
